This article explains how you can create external recruiting channels in Personio and use tracking links to analyze the channels that candidates use to apply for your open jobs.
Note
Use this option if you promote jobs on external recruiting channels independently of Personio (without Personio's Promote feature), or if you use an analog channel for candidates, such as job ads in a printed newspaper. If you only use the Personio Career page and the Promote feature, you don't need tracking links.
What are tracking links in Personio?
A tracking link is used in an external posting to send candidates directly to the application form for your job. With the tracking links, you can clearly identify the source channel of incoming applications that don't come from your Personio Career page or from the Promote feature. Tracking links will help you to evaluate the performance of your channels.
Create a recruiting channel
To promote a job on an external job board without using the Promote feature, you first need to create a channel for the external job board. To do so, follow these steps:
- Navigate to Settings > Recruiting > Recruiting, and go to the Channels tab.
- Click on Add new channel.
- In Name of external channel, enter a name for the channel.
- In Pricing type, select from the drop-down menu the relevant pricing type and, depending on the selection, also enter a cost and a currency.
- Optionally, also add a comment in Note.
- Click on Save & Close.
- The new channel will be automatically created with a unique Channel ID.
Tip
To keep track of applications received via non-digital channels such as trade fairs, and ads published on notice boards, create a channel for each, and manually enter the respective channel in the candidate Profile of the application.
How to create tracking links
The URL of your career page serves as the basis of your tracking links, which is why the career page link matters when creating a tracking link. How to create tracking links differs depending on if you are using the Personio Career page, or your company's own career page.
Personio career page
If you are using the Personio Career page, all Career page links (to Job description and Application form) will be created automatically. To add create new tracking links for a job, follow these steps:
- Go to Recruiting > Jobs, and click on the title of the respective job.
- Enter the Promotion tab, and next to Tracking links, click on Add.
- Then select from the drop-down menu the channel that you want to track for your job, and click Create.
Own company career page
If you are using your company's own career page, you first need to manually enter the link to your career page in the job's Promotion settings, before you can start creating tracking links.
Step 1: Link to your career page
- Go to Recruiting > Jobs, and click on the title of the respective job.
- Enter the Promotion tab, and next to Career page links, click on Edit.
- Then insert the career page links to the Job description and the Application form.
- Then Save.
Step 2: Create new tracking links
- Go to Recruiting > Jobs, and click on the title of the respective job.
- Enter the Promotion tab, and next to Tracking links, click on Add.
- Then select from the drop-down menu the channel that you want to track for your job, and click Create.
Step 3: Implement a tracking link on your career page
To implement the tracking link on your company's career page, you will need to store the respective link behind the Apply button of your posting's HTML code. This requires help from a developer resource.
Tip
If your career page is connected via API, and you use your own application form, take a look at the documentation in our Developer Hub. The parameters recruiting_channel_id and external_posting_id need to be taken into consideration for the correct tracking. This requires help from a developer resource.
If you delete a tracking link you have created (by clicking on the x icon), you will not see it in the Tracking links section anymore. However, the link will remain active and continue to track candidates generated by the respective channel until you manually remove the link from the channel.
Channel performance
You can measure the performance of the channels based on a specific job, or in general for all jobs.
▶︎ Channel performance for specific job: To measure your Channel performance for a specific job, go to Recruiting > Jobs > Job's title > Channel performance.
▶︎ General Channel performance report: To build a report on your general Channel performance, go to Reports > System Reports > Channels.
